Ti Kuan Yin | Ultimate Oolong Tea

Discover why Ti Kuan Yin (Tie Guan Yin) is one of the world’s most celebrated oolong teas. Grown in the mountains of Anxi, Fujian, China, this premium tea is crafted from carefully selected young leaves that unfurl beautifully during brewing, revealing whole, unbroken leaves and delivering exceptional flavor through multiple infusions.

Often referred to as the Iron Goddess of Mercy, Ti Kuan Yin is prized for its elegant floral aroma, smooth body, and naturally sweet finish. Depending on the harvest and traditional processing methods, each infusion reveals new layers of orchid-like fragrance, creamy texture, and lingering sweetness, making every cup a rewarding experience.

This tea is an excellent choice for both newcomers and experienced tea enthusiasts. Its balanced profile pairs wonderfully with meals, yet is equally enjoyable as a relaxing afternoon or evening tea. Because the leaves retain their quality through several steepings, each infusion offers a slightly different expression of the tea’s character.

Oolong tea has long been appreciated as part of a balanced lifestyle. It is commonly enjoyed after meals, and research suggests that oolong tea may help support healthy metabolism when combined with proper diet and regular exercise.

Whether prepared Western style or using traditional Gongfu brewing, Ti Kuan Yin offers an authentic taste of one of China’s most treasured tea traditions.

Flavor Profile

  • Aroma: Fresh orchid, lilac, spring flowers, light cream
  • Taste: Smooth, naturally sweet, floral, buttery with gentle vegetal notes
  • Body: Medium-bodied and silky
  • Finish: Clean, lingering floral sweetness with minimal bitterness

Traditional Consumption & Cultural Use

Ti Kuan Yin has been produced in Anxi County, Fujian Province for centuries and is one of China’s most famous oolong teas. Traditionally served during family gatherings, celebrations, and business meetings, it symbolizes hospitality and respect for guests.

This tea is especially popular when brewed using the Gongfu Cha method, where the same leaves are steeped repeatedly in a small teapot or gaiwan to appreciate the changing flavors with each infusion. Its ability to deliver multiple flavorful brews has made it a favorite among tea connoisseurs around the world.


Brewing Instructions

Western Style

  • Tea: 1 teaspoon (about 2–3g)
  • Water: 8 oz (240ml)
  • Water Temperature: 195–200°F (90–93°C)
  • Steep Time: 3–4 minutes
  • Re-steep: 3–5 infusions

Traditional Gongfu Style

  • Tea: 5–7g
  • Water: 195–200°F
  • First infusion: 20–30 seconds
  • Increase steeping time gradually for each additional infusion.

Approximate Yield:
2 oz of loose leaf tea brews approximately 25–30 cups.
